he isn't your typical Mexican fighter...balls to the wall attitude. he is very technical, circles alot, tries to work the angles and the jab. not an easy fight for Burns but very doable imo. Vazquez is also a genuine lightweight and has a 2" reach advantage over Burns I think.
Consummate technician. He's labeled boring, although it's usually only because people have a preconceived expectation of how Mexicans ought to fight. Ironically, he is managed by Antonio Margarito who epitomizes the very cliched style Vasquez eschews.
